FIRE BRIGADE'S WORK
SERVICES APPRECIATED
In appreciation of the work of the Fire Brigade in dealing with the fire at his residence, "Homewood," Karori, Mr, B. Sutherland has forwarded a donation of. £5 5s towards the brigade's recreation fund. "We realise that if the brigade had not responded to the call so promptly and so efficiently there would be no 'Homewood,' " Mr. Sutherland stated in an accompanying letter. "The work of your men in "suppressing the flames and at the same time preventing damage by water is greatly appreciated."
A similar donation has reen received, from Messrs. Armstrong and Springhall, Ltd., for services rendered at the fire in the firm's premises in Featherston Street.
